## Build Provenance: Per-Tenant Rate Quotas

Quota enforcement for provenance attestations now runs per tenant on Forgeline. Each tenant gets 500 attestation writes/hour; overflow queues, doesn't drop. Quota counters reset at :00 UTC. The Harkness team hit the cap twice last week during their migration — expected, resolved. If a tenant reports missing attestations, check quota metrics before blaming the signer. Every quota decision is stamped with the trace token below.

session token of kahag-bawip = htk6_729d08

## Ownership

The Chirpline service emits high-volume debug logs, so we sample at 1% in production to keep storage costs sane. Support should never assume a missing log line means the event didn't happen — check the sampling config first before escalating. If you need the rate temporarily raised for an investigation, contact the owner listed below.

signatory, yaduf-tagaf: Lammir Zorael Eliion Pelael

Handover — orders soft deletes (Marek → Tilda)

Soft deletes in the Corvane orders table now set `deleted_at` instead of removing rows; purge runs weekly. Please review that deleted rows are excluded from the export views before sign-off. The purge job's sealed config can only be opened with the recovery passphrase that follows.

recovery phrase for yahap-faduf: sorion-kasath-briath-gorius-ulaael-zorvan-aldiel-quenwyn-casdor-framir-julwyn-novvan-zorox

The Nockfield scheduler runs nightly backfills between 01:00 and 04:00 local cluster time. Jobs are declared in manifests, reviewed via pull request, and executed under a scoped service account with read access to source tables only. All manifest changes are audit-logged, and the scheduler refuses unsigned manifests outright. Each manifest must be signed with the release key shown below.

rollout seal: bky3_7wZ

**Ticket QV-2281: Expired pooler credentials**

Plugin authors: the shared credential for the Quillbase connection pooler expired last night, which is why pool checkouts are returning auth errors. Please update your plugin manifests to reference the refreshed credential rather than hardcoding the old one. The replacement key for the pooler service follows.

app token of yajef-hahof = kto7_AJXNghe